Welcome to the Cartwheel plugin SDK. In Cartwheel, rows in the orders table are never hard-deleted; instead, a deleted_at timestamp is set, and all queries your plugin issues must filter on it explicitly. Plugins that ignore soft-deleted rows risk double-refunding cancelled orders, so please use the provided scope helpers. To verify soft-delete handling against our sandbox, your plugin needs a signing secret, defined on the next line.

vault entry, yagep-yagef: COURIER_KEY13=8965fb29ff62d

Our batch email digests are assembled nightly by the Quennet pipeline and handed to Mailspindle, our vendor, for delivery at 06:00 local per recipient region. Important: Mailspindle batches by upload time, not by the scheduled_at field, so uploads must complete before 04:30 UTC or digests slip a full day. Their retry policy silently drops payloads over 40 MB; split large digests in Quennet first. Contract renewal is each March. For scheduling changes or delivery incidents, contact their operations desk at the address below.

escalation mailbox, kaweg-kahif: druwyn.sordor@nelvroworks.corp

Handover Note — Director Transition, Marwick Retail Pilot

To the board: as I transfer oversight of the Fenbrook Stores pilot to Director Ilsa Varane, please note the following. Twelve locations are live; sell-through is tracking 8% above plan, but returns processing remains unresolved and Fenbrook's merchandising lead has requested revised shelf terms before any expansion. Ilsa should treat the January review as the decision gate. The sensitive expansion intent is recorded below.

management briefing: Headcount on the Belix team goes from 60 to 93 by the end of November. Gross margin on Belix came in at 23 percent against a plan of 47 percent.